WebThe OKR Hierarchy: A Breakdown . In short, the OKR hierarchy is a specific view dedicated to show how all Objectives align from the Company level into teams. With this view in mind (and in sight), teams see how their work contributes to the big picture and connects with other teams as well. Web5 de nov. de 2024 · In project management, priority refers to the urgency and importance of a task or project. Project managers use priority to determine who will take ownership of each task and when to expect results. There are many factors that determine priority, including time and money spent, available and needed resources, and company-specific needs.
